Blogger, owned by Google, automatically stores photos in Picasa to use on your blog. If you delete them in Picasa and have used them in your blog you will end up with the blank squares with a ? in the center on your blog posts - not fun or pretty! Google only allows a certain amount of free shared storage across all your Google accounts - when used up you have to buy additional storage. If you blog and, like me, take a lot of photos and upload them to your computer, you will eventually run out of free storage in Picasa.
